Wildcats Fall to Colgate, 2-1, in Season Opener
10/12/2018 6:49:00 PM | Men's Ice Hockey
Jackson Pierson scores goal in debut.
HAMILTON, N.Y. – Freshman Jackson Pierson (Zionsville, Ind.) scored in his collegiate debut and sophomore goaltender Mike Robinson (Bedford, N.H.) made 30 saves, but Jared Cockrell broke a 1-1 tie with the game winner with 9:14 left in the third period as the University of New Hampshire men's hockey team fell to Colgate, 2-1, on Friday night at the Class of 1965 Arena in the season opener for both teams.

HOW IT HAPPENED
- Robinson made five saves during the early going and the Wildcats had four shots as the game was tied at 0-0.
- Then at 7:46, the Raiders almost took the lead when Paul fired a shot that hit the post.
- At 12:35, sophomore Patrick Grasso (Ankeny, Iowa) had a shot saved but freshman Angus Crookshank (North Vancouver, British Columbia) pounced on the rebound. But Mitch Benson was able to keep the puck out of the net.
- Robinson made 14 saves after the first period, while the Wildcats took seven shots. The Raiders went 0-1 on the power play.
- UNH took a 1-0 lead while on the power play when Pierson netted his first collegiate goal. Senior captain Marcus Vela (Burnaby, British Columbia) fired a shot that deflected off a Colgate player and went to Pierson who sent the puck to the back of the net. Sophomore Max Gildon (Plano, Texas) also posted an assist on the goal.
- Robinson tallied 22 saves after the first two periods as UNH took 15 shots. The Wildcats went 1-2 on the man-advantage and the Raiders went 0-2.

INSIDE THE NUMBERS
- Colgate outshot UNH by a 32-19 margin.
- Robinson made 30 saves, while Benson recorded 18.
- The Wildcats went 1-2 on the power play and the Raiders went 0-4.
BEYOND THE BOXSCORE
- Pierson scored his first collegiate goal in his debut.
- UNH leads the all-time series versus Colgate, 27-11-2.
- The Wildcats are now 50-37-3 all-time in season openers
